通过扫描电子显微镜研究供体晶状体囊膜材料的形态学。

Morphology of donor lens-capsule material studied by SEM.

Abstract

The lens capsule of a 70-year-old male donor with a cataractous lens was carefully prepared for SEM by first washing the capsule with buffer solution to remove lens-fibres and subsequently attaching it to silicon rubber. During the fixation and drying stages of the preparation procedure the capsule stayed attached to the rubber substratum. In the equatorial zone germinating cells were found with knob-shaped microvilli, closely connected to lens-fibres. Large units of pathological capsule epithelial cells were found, only slightly inter connected by a few pseudopodia. In addition, single pathological epithelial cells with pseudopodia, arranged on top of the cell in a rosette-like configuration, were found at certain locations. Both types are probably related to the original lens-cataract.

摘要

一名患有白内障晶状体的70岁男性供体的晶状体囊,首先用缓冲溶液冲洗囊以去除晶状体纤维,随后将其附着在硅橡胶上,为扫描电子显微镜(SEM)做了仔细准备。在制备过程的固定和干燥阶段,囊一直附着在橡胶基质上。在赤道区域发现了带有球状微绒毛的发芽细胞,它们与晶状体纤维紧密相连。还发现了大量病理状态的囊上皮细胞单元,仅通过少数伪足轻微相连。此外,在某些位置发现了单个带有伪足的病理上皮细胞,它们以玫瑰花结样结构排列在细胞顶部。这两种类型可能都与原始的晶状体白内障有关。
